My two cents:

Don't necessarily give the villain the same powers as the hero. It's cliche and overdone (although not bad if both characters have Superman-like powers - though that's probably because Superman-like powers are cliche to begin with. Martial arts is another exception to this)

I'm not saying it can't work. All I'm saying is to walk into it open to other powers. It certainly can work. And of course, this is just my opinion.
